라이브러리
[PHP] posix_fpathconf - 구성 가능한 제한 값을 반환합니다.
POSIX fpathconf 함수
POSIX fpathconf 함수는 파일 시스템의 특정한 설정 값을 반환하는 함수입니다. 이 함수는 시스템의 파일 시스템에 대한 정보를 제공하며, 파일의 경로를 인자로 받습니다.
사용 방법
POSIX fpathconf 함수는 다음과 같은 형태로 사용할 수 있습니다.
#hostingforum.kr
php
int posix_fpathconf(resource $path, int $name);
- `$path`: 파일 시스템의 경로를 나타내는 리소스입니다.
- `$name`: 확인하고자 하는 파일 시스템 설정 값을 나타내는 상수입니다.
반환 값
POSIX fpathconf 함수는 파일 시스템 설정 값을 반환합니다. 반환 값은 다음과 같은 형태로 반환됩니다.
- 성공 시: 설정 값이 반환됩니다.
- 실패 시: -1이 반환됩니다.
예제
다음 예제는 POSIX fpathconf 함수를 사용하여 파일 시스템의 설정 값을 확인하는 방법을 보여줍니다.
#hostingforum.kr
php
<?php
// 파일 시스템의 경로를 설정합니다.
$path = '/tmp/test.txt';
// 파일 시스템의 설정 값을 확인합니다.
// _PC_LINK_MAX: 링크 수의 최대값
$linkMax = posix_fpathconf($path, _PC_LINK_MAX);
echo "링크 수의 최대값: $linkMax
";
// _PC_NAME_MAX: 파일 이름의 최대 길이
$nameMax = posix_fpathconf($path, _PC_NAME_MAX);
echo "파일 이름의 최대 길이: $nameMax
";
// _PC_PATH_MAX: 경로 이름의 최대 길이
$pathMax = posix_fpathconf($path, _PC_PATH_MAX);
echo "경로 이름의 최대 길이: $pathMax
";
?>
참고
POSIX fpathconf 함수는 시스템의 파일 시스템에 대한 정보를 제공합니다. 이 함수는 시스템의 파일 시스템에 대한 설정 값을 반환하며, 파일의 경로를 인자로 받습니다. 반환 값은 설정 값이 반환되거나 -1이 반환됩니다. 이 함수는 PHP 5.3.0 이상에서 사용할 수 있습니다.
관련 함수
다음 함수는 POSIX fpathconf 함수와 관련이 있습니다.
- `posix_getconf()`: 시스템의 설정 값을 반환합니다.
- `posix_getfsstat()`: 파일 시스템의 정보를 반환합니다.
- `posix_stat()`: 파일의 정보를 반환합니다.
관련 상수
다음 상수는 POSIX fpathconf 함수와 관련이 있습니다.
- `_PC_LINK_MAX`: 링크 수의 최대값
- `_PC_NAME_MAX`: 파일 이름의 최대 길이
- `_PC_PATH_MAX`: 경로 이름의 최대 길이
- `_PC_PIPE_BUF`: 파이프 버퍼의 크기
- `_PC_CHOWN_RESTRICTED`: 소유권 변경의 제한 여부
- `_PC_NO_TRUNC`: 파일 이름의 길이 제한 여부
- `_PC_VARIETY`: 파일 시스템의 종류
이상으로 POSIX fpathconf 함수에 대한 설명을 마칩니다. 이 함수는 시스템의 파일 시스템에 대한 정보를 제공하며, 파일의 경로를 인자로 받습니다. 반환 값은 설정 값이 반환되거나 -1이 반환됩니다. 이 함수는 PHP 5.3.0 이상에서 사용할 수 있습니다.
-
- 나우호스팅 @pcs8404
-
호스팅포럼 화이팅!
댓글목록
등록된 댓글이 없습니다.